Site work for a playground / park / athletic field in San Jose, California. Completed plans call for site work for a playground / park / athletic field.
**As of June 3 ,2025, project was awarded, to The Guerra Construction with an awarded amount of $335,200. ** The Project consists of: The demolition of three existing playgrounds, supporting infrastructure, and surfacing as detailed on the contract documents. Contractor shall provide all new construction on the contract documents but not specifically listed to be provided by the playground installers, who will provide and install the new playground equipment and surfacing. Contractor shall provide all coordination playground equipment. 2. To bid on this Project, the Bidder is required to possess one or more of the following State of California contractors' license(s): A General Engineering Contractor or B General Contractor The Bidder's license(s) must remain active and in good standing throughout the term of the Contract. To bid on this Project, the Bidder is required to be registered as a public works contractor with the Department of Industrial Relations pursuant to the Labor Code. A bid bond by an admitted surety insurer on the form provided by the District a cashier's check or a certified check, drawn to the order of the Moreland School District, in the amount often percent (10%) of the total bid price, shall accompany the Bid Form and Proposal, as a guarantee that the Bidder will, within seven (7) calendar days after the date of the Notice of Award, enter into a contract with the District for the performance of the services as stipulated in the bid. . H. The successful Bidder shall be required to furnish a 100% Performance Bond and a 100% Payment Bond if it is awarded the Contract for the Work. I. The successful Bidder may substitute securities for any monies withheld by the District to ensure performance under the Contract, in accordance with the provisions of section 22300 of the Public Contract Code. The successful bidder will be required to certify that it either meets the Disabled Veteran Business Enterprise ("DVBE") goal of three percent (3%) participation or made a good faith effort to solicit DVBE participation in this Contract if it is awarded the Contract for the Work. The Contractor and all Subcontractors under the Contractor shall pay all workers on all Work performed pursuant to this Contract not less than the general prevailing rate of per diem wages and the general prevailing rate for holiday and overtime work as determined by the Director of the Department of Industrial Relations, State of California, for the type of work performed and the locality in which the work is to be performed within the boundaries of the District, pursuant to section 1770 et seq. of the California Labor Code. This Project is subject to labor compliance monitoring and enforcement by the Department of Industrial Relations pursuant to Labor Code section 1771.4 and subject to the requirements of Title 8 of the California Code of Regulations. The successful Bidder shall comply with all requirements of Division 2, Part 7, Chapter 1, Articles 1-5 of the Labor Code. M. The District shall award the Contract, if it awards it at all, to the lowest responsive responsible bidder based on: A. The base bid amount only. O. The Board reserves the right to reject any and all bids and/or waive any irregularity in any bid received. If the District awards the Contract, the security of unsuccessful bidder(s) shall be returned within sixty (60) days from the time the award is made. Unless otherwise required by law, no bidder may withdraw its bid for ninety (90) days after the date of the bid opening.
